2.1 Enhanced Mobility: Designed for Easy Relocation

The defining feature of the Mobile Modular Container Dormitory Systems is their exceptional mobility, which sets them apart from conventional modular container housing. Unlike standard container dormitories that require heavy machinery and extensive disassembly to relocate, Lida Group’s systems are engineered with mobility in mind. Each dormitory unit is mounted on a reinforced steel chassis with integrated wheels or skid bases, allowing for easy transportation via trucks, ships, or even helicopters in remote areas. This design eliminates the need for disassembly and reassembly when moving the units from one site to another, reducing relocation time by up to 70% compared to traditional container dormitories.
The mobility of these systems is further enhanced by their lightweight yet robust construction. Lida Group uses high-strength cold-formed galvanized steel for the frame, which is both lightweight and durable, ensuring that the units can withstand the rigors of transportation without structural damage. Additionally, the units are designed to be stackable during transportation, reducing logistics costs by maximizing the number of units that can be transported in a single trip. For organizations with mobile workforces—such as construction companies moving between project sites or mining companies expanding to new locations—this mobility translates to significant cost savings and operational efficiency, as accommodation can be relocated alongside the workforce without the need to build new facilities.

2.3 Durability and Weather Resistance: Built for Harsh Environments

Lida Group’s Mobile Modular Container Dormitory Systems are engineered to withstand the harshest environmental conditions, making them suitable for use in remote and challenging locations. The units feature a robust steel frame made of Q355 high-strength steel, which is treated with hot-dip galvanization and anti-rust paint to prevent corrosion and extend the service life to 25-30 years. This durability ensures that the dormitories can withstand extreme temperatures (from -40°C to 50°C), heavy snowfall, strong winds (up to 120km/h), and salt spray in coastal areas—making them ideal for use in deserts, mountainous regions, coastal areas, and disaster zones.
To further enhance weather resistance, the units are equipped with high-quality insulation materials, including rock wool and polyurethane foam, which provide excellent thermal and sound insulation. The roof is fitted with a reflective coating to reduce heat absorption in hot climates, while double-glazed windows and weatherstripping prevent water leakage and improve energy efficiency. For humid regions, anti-mold coatings are applied to the interior surfaces to prevent mold growth, ensuring a healthy living environment for workers. These features not only protect the dormitories from environmental damage but also improve worker comfort, reducing turnover and increasing productivity.

3.1 Advanced Mobility Engineering

Lida Group has invested heavily in engineering innovations to enhance the mobility of its container dormitories. The units are equipped with a proprietary modular chassis system, which includes reinforced steel beams and high-load-bearing wheels or skid bases. This chassis is designed to distribute the weight of the unit evenly, ensuring stability during transportation and reducing the risk of structural damage. The wheels are fitted with shock absorbers to withstand rough terrain, making it possible to transport the units to remote sites with poor road conditions.
Another key innovation is the quick-connect utility system, which allows for the rapid connection of electricity, water, and sewage between units. This system eliminates the need for time-consuming on-site wiring and plumbing when relocating the units, reducing setup time by up to 50%. The utility connections are designed to be weatherproof, ensuring reliable performance in harsh environments.

3.2 Precision Prefabrication and Automation

Lida Group’s manufacturing facilities utilize advanced automation and precision prefabrication techniques to ensure consistent quality and efficiency. The company uses computer-controlled cutting and welding equipment to fabricate the steel frames, ensuring precise dimensions and strong joints. Robotic welding systems are used to achieve consistent bead quality, which is essential for structural integrity, while automated insulation and interior finishing processes reduce production time and minimize errors.
All components of the dormitory units are prefabricated in a controlled factory environment, where quality control is easier to maintain. This prefabrication means that the units are fully functional when they arrive on-site, requiring only minimal assembly to connect the modules and utility systems. The use of standardized components also ensures compatibility between units, making it easy to scale the accommodation complex as needed.
